The MiG-15bis was an improved version of the original Soviet MiG-15 that entered service in the early 1950s. Compared to the basic version, it received a more powerful engine, modified air intakes and improved avionics. This type retained excellent manoeuvring capabilities and a powerful armament that included a 37mm cannon and two 23mm guns. The MiG-15bis became the standard fighter in many Eastern Bloc countries and participated in many Cold War conflicts.
The Polish version of the Lim-2 was a licensed copy of the MiG-15bis, produced at the WSK-Mielec plant. It served in the Polish Air Force mainly as a frontline fighter and later as a trainer.
